Diversification is a strategy of spreading investments throughout many different assets to lower risk. In this way, if a single investment performs poorly, Many others might compensate.
You are able to diversify more by owning various teams of assets at the same time, like stocks and bonds. Normally, bonds are more secure than stocks and could rise in value when shares are doing badly. By owning each, you could possibly make a additional steady and balanced portfolio.

The condition is, creating a diversified portfolio shouldn't be something an investor does only when U.S. shares encounter headwinds. In truth, portfolio pop over to this web-site diversification does not always perform as investors may possibly assume in excess of transient amounts of time.
Theoretically, by owning holdings that behave differently from each other (in investing lingo, Meaning obtaining investments that have low or damaging correlations with each other) an investor can establish a portfolio with risk-adjusted returns which can be remarkable to those of its individual parts.
